Raymond/South Bend won the last time they faced Hoquiam and things went their way on Saturday too. The Raymond/South Bend Ravens came out on top against the Hoquiam Grizzlies by a score of 48-41. The win made it back-to-back victories for the Ravens.
Raymond/South Bend's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Kassie Koski led the charge by putting up 20 points and five steals. That makes it four consecutive games in which Koski has scored at least a third of Raymond/South Bend's points. The team also got some help courtesy of Avalyn Stigall, who posted 12 points.

Raymond/South Bend sm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 12 offensive rebounds.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now pulled down at least nine offensive boards in six consecutive games.
Raymond/South Bend's record now sits at 6-3. As for Hoquiam, their defeat dropped their record down to 5-4.
Raymond/South Bend will finish 2024 at home by hosting Willapa Valley at 7:00 p.m. on Monday. Willapa Valley has been getting the ball to fall more lately as they've increased their point totals each of their last three games. As for Hoquiam, they will head out to challenge Kalama at 1:30 p.m. on Monday.
